Sri Lanka Technology Campus (SLTC) has taken another significant step in advancing its internationalisation agenda by entering into a strategic partnership with Changshin University, South Korea, through the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to establish the Changshin University Korean Language Centre @ SLTC.
The partnership marks an important milestone in strengthening educational and cultural ties between Sri Lanka and South Korea, while creating new opportunities for SLTC students and the wider community to gain international exposure, develop Korean language proficiency, and explore pathways towards global education and career opportunities.
A New Gateway to Korean Language and Culture
The newly established Changshin University Korean Language Centre @ SLTC is envisioned as a platform for accessible and quality Korean language education in Sri Lanka. Through the Centre, learners will have the opportunity to develop their Korean language skills while gaining greater insight into Korean culture, society, and educational opportunities.
The initiative is expected to serve as an important foundation for future programmes and activities connecting students with academic opportunities, cultural exchange, international mobility, and potential study and career pathways in South Korea.
Strengthening Sri Lanka–South Korea Academic Connections
SLTC was pleased to welcome a distinguished delegation from Changshin University for the MoU signing and discussions on future collaboration. The delegation comprised:
- Professor Lee Jaehak – Director, ANCHOR Project Office and Professor, Department of Aviation Maintenance Engineering
- Professor Rajitha Kawshalya – Professor in Charge, International Affairs and Professor, Department of Industrial AI & Robotics
- Ms. Shin Mingyo – Team Leader, Office of International Affairs
- Ms. Jeong Sugyeong – Program Officer, ANCHOR Project Office
The visit provided a valuable platform for both institutions to strengthen their relationship and explore further areas of collaboration in higher education, internationalisation, student development, academic engagement, and knowledge exchange.
